Transaction 84890875a46f6e2ded4f3a0aa33f66e02e7a991371b1b5055d5bc65853a778d7

3 Input
2 Outputs
  • 84890875a46f6e2ded4f3a0aa33f66e02e7a991371b1b5055d5bc65853a778d7:0
  • value  1045248
    address  3CMmddUrTjjzRoCqjVagQyYbqeH2yH2ch7
  • 84890875a46f6e2ded4f3a0aa33f66e02e7a991371b1b5055d5bc65853a778d7:1
  • value  11237160
    address  1Hj242ZRgVBkAXAZ4EPMotbXtXepK3kbut